Noticing the “Your printer is in an error state” message popping up suddenly when working on something important can be frustrating. There can be several factors behind this error. Sometimes this happens because the printer is not able to detect the newly replaced brother printer cartridges. The display message shows ‘no cartridge’ even though the new cartridge is present. Another issue related to the error state could be improper colour printing. You can troubleshoot these issues once you know their source. Read the points mentioned below to know more about these issues:
- Check your network, especially the cables
Sometimes the issue is not as big as you think. Simply checking the connections of the wires with your computer can help you troubleshoot the brother printer. In case you are using a wireless device, you should see the diagnostic checking alternative. This will help you identify and fix the router issues. To ensure that the printer is connected properly, you can click on the ‘Control Panel option for Windows. Go to ‘Printers and Devices’ to check if your printer is connected to your device.
- Check if there is an ample amount of ink and paper supply
The printer shows an error message if the brother ink cartridge is empty. Therefore make sure that you have replaced the cartridge when required. Clean all the jams created because of paper clogging. Once you have cleaned the jam, make sure that you have enough amount of paper stock for printing.
- Restart your printer
Simply restarting your printer can solve printer-related issues. To restart the printer, you first need to shut down the brother printer and switch off the power supply. Once you have shut down the printer, you should remove the plug from the wall socket. Wait for some time, and then plug it back into the socket. After this, restart the printer. Even after doing this if the issue persists, you should try restarting the printers and your computer.
- Try updating your printer drivers
Printer drivers can get corrupted or outdated over time. To troubleshoot this problem on Windows, you need to click on the ‘Control Panel and select Device Manager. After this, you need to open the Print Queries folder. Among the list of devices, select your printer and right-click on it. Click on ‘Update Driver’. After this, you need to select the option for carrying out an automated search for getting the updated driver software. You can check the Brother website to find any updated driver software. You might also need to uninstall your old driver before installing a new one. However, this mostly depends on your operating system and printer model.
- Utilise the Windows troubleshooting tool
Using the windows troubleshooting tool will also help you solve brother printer problems. To achieve this, click on the Start button, and go to Settings. Click on ‘Update and Security’ and select the ‘Troubleshoot’ option. Select ‘Additional Troubleshooters’ and then the printer icon. Finally, select “Run the troubleshooter”. After going through the entire process, restart your computer and printer.
- Reset the printer to factory default settings
Resetting the printer to its original default settings can also solve printing errors. For this, you need to open the printer cover. Once you remove the cover, the ink cartridges or the toner cartridges will be visible. Stay away from the printer and turn it off and then turn it on. Then press the GO button on the printer ten times. Some models require you to press the GO button seven times. Therefore, you need to know the specification of the models first. This will help you take your printer back to its original settings and solve the brother printer issues.
- Solve the ‘No Cartridge’ issue
Sometimes, the Brother printer shows a ‘No Cartridge’ or ‘Ink Empty’ message even after you have refilled the cartridge. There can be a possibility that one of the three colour cartridges is empty. The message can be displayed because of this possibility. You need to check which one of the three cartridges is empty and change it accordingly. After this, you need to restart the printer to troubleshoot the issue.
- Solve the ‘Messy colour printing’ issue
Messy colour printing usually happens if the colour ink cartridges are not installed properly. Therefore, first, check if they are placed correctly. Along with this, check if the ink cartridges are not clogged. Organise the cartridges according to their order and reset the printer.
